Boston - Westborough - Connector Road, 19 Connector Rd, Westborough, MA 01581$2,219+/moFees may applyStudio 1 ba300 sqft - Apartment for rentShow moreSave this home
Boston - Westborough - Computer Dr., 1800 Computer Dr, Westborough, MA 01581$2,069+/moFees may applyStudio 1 ba300 sqft - Apartment for rentShow moreSave this home
The Lodge | 3000 Green District Blvd, Marlborough, MA$2,597+ 1 bdTotal monthly price Save this home$3,555+2bd$4,614+3bd
Boston - Westborough - East Main Street, 180 E Main St, Westborough, MA 01581$2,159+/moFees may applyStudio 1 ba300 sqft - Apartment for rentShow moreSave this home
The Point at Green District | 1000 Green District Blvd, Marlborough, MA$2,140+ StudioFees may apply 3D TourSave this home$2,437+1bd$3,036+2bd$3,917+3bd
Windsor Ridge at Westborough | 1 Windsor Ridge Dr, Westborough, MA$2,350+ 1 bdTotal monthly price Save this home$2,521+2bd$3,430+3bd
(undisclosed Address), Westborough, MA 01581$2,700/moTotal monthly price1 bd1 ba600 sqft - Apartment for rentShow more381 days agoApply instantlySave this home
(undisclosed Address), Westborough, MA 01581$2,850/moTotal monthly price1 bd1 ba600 sqft - Apartment for rentShow more533 days agoApply instantlySave this home
Stone Gate | 65 Silver Leaf Way, Marlborough, MA$2,175+ 1 bdTotal monthly price Save this home$2,527+2bd$3,339+3bd